Now that Duck Sauce’s “Barbra Streisand” got the official treatment, the official remixes are gonna start rolling in: as if the bootleg remixes weren’t enough. Oh well. In addition to more remixes, a few mash-ups have surfaced and they’re are a lot of fun. I hope to hear more of these. Shall we…

Party Ben couldn’t help but infuse some Michael Jackson into the saucy diva to make “Beat Sauce.” As if “Beat It” wasn’t fun enough, Barbra helps it move up a few notches. This one is loads of fun. I really like the use of the “Michael Jackson” in lieu of “Barbra Streisand.” Nice touch.

Beat Sauce (Michael Jackson VS Duck Sauce) – Party Ben

Rather than going pop, Just Banks turned to ever popular genre of mash-ups, hip-hop. I don’t think I’ve ever listened to the original “How Low” by Ludacris by I’ve heard the track remixed and mashed-up six ways to Sunday – so here’s another. Nothing less that top notch production here, I just wish it hit a little harder.

Barbra Streisand (Just Banks “How Low” Remix) – Duck Sauce

I’m not sure when I’ll get sick of “Barbra Streisand” but I don’t think it is any time soon.
